TROTTING AT NIGHT.

PROPOSALS UNDER WAY. Per Press Association. CHRISTCHURCH, June 26. Provided the New Zealand Metropolitan Trotting Club is successful in obtaining four of the additional totalisator permits likely to be distributed by the Government next season, it will seriously consider instituting night trotting during the summer period at Addington. The overwhelming success of trotting meetings held at night in Perth, Adelaide and Brisbane has inspired members of the club’s committee to consider applying for four additional permits with the object of allocating these to night trotting. That would mean that the New Zealand Metropolitan Club would retain its' present quota of permits for day racing. The officials believe that December, January, and February would be suitable months for holding meetings in the evenings. The project would enable them to make more use of the huge and expensive plant that at present is required only on thirteen days in a year, and thus also obtain increased revenue to further the interests of the sport generally. The installation of a lighting system to floodlight the course and enclosures, and around the totalisators, is expected to cost approximately LIOOO, but it is thought to be a sale and good investment. Provided the club is successful in securing the four additional permits the officials will proceed to develop the scheme and to mark the inauguration of night trotting in New Zealand they intend to have new electric totalisators installed in time to be used on that occasion.
